Start with qualifications, however do not stop there
Licensing and insurance are the very first things worth inspecting, and they are not details to gloss over. Any credible tree service need to bring basic liability insurance coverage and workers' payment protection. If an employee gets injured on your home and the company is not correctly insured, that becomes your issue quick. The exact same holds true if a limb falls the wrong way and harms a roofing system, shed, or car.
In practice, lots of house owners ask for evidence and then never ever look closely enough at what they received. Do not be shy about that. Ask whether the policy is current and whether it covers the type of work being carried out. Tree removal near a home, energy line, or detached garage is not the exact same thing as light pruning in an open lawn. A company that thinks twice when you ask for documentation is telling you something important.
Credentials likewise consist of training. Some teams have arborist understanding, while others are essentially labor teams with a saw. That difference appears in the quality of the work. A good tree service can explain why a tree should be removed instead of trimmed, or why a heavy correction cut might stress the tree more than assist it. You do not require a lecture, however you need to hear reasoning that sounds grounded in real practice.
Look genuine experience in Columbus conditions
Local experience matters more than many property owners recognize. A tree service that operates in Columbus regularly understands the mix of types typical in central Ohio, from maples and oaks to decorative trees planted near structures and sidewalks. They understand how quickly summer storms can change the plan and how frozen ground can make cleanup and stump grinding more complicated.
Columbus also has plenty of older communities where trees were planted years before current problems, driveway widths, and utility positionings were a concern. Removing a mature tree in one of those lawns can require rigging over a roofing system, lowering limbs in areas, and mindful control of debris. A business that has only managed wide-open rural lots might be overwhelmed by that kind of work.
Experience displays in the questions a company asks. An experienced arborist or estimator will want to know whether the tree is near a structure, whether access is tight, whether the root zone has actually already been disturbed, and whether the tree is leaning, hollow, storm-damaged, or dead. They might request for pictures before they go to. That is not laziness. It frequently means they are attempting to quote the work responsibly rather of guessing.
Evaluate how they approach tree removal versus tree trimming
Not every tree issue calls for tree removal, and not every tree needs to be conserved through pruning alone. Good judgment here is among the clearest signs that you have discovered the ideal tree service.
Tree trimming need to enhance structure, health, clearance, or security. It must not look like somebody took a hedge trimmer to a mature canopy. Overthinning a tree can leave it stressed out, sunburned, and more vulnerable to damage. Topping is another alerting indication. If a company proposes to leading trees as a regular practice, look in other places. It frequently develops weak regrowth and long-term problems.
Tree removal, on the other hand, requires to be handled with a strategy. The concerns are practical. Can the tree be dropped in one piece, or must it be dismantled from the top down? Is there enough room for devices? Will the team need ropes, rigging, or a bucket truck? What occurs to the stump and surface roots later? An experienced business can walk you through those trade-offs without making the process noise significant or casual.
A reasonable example turns up typically after summer season wind occasions. A tree might still be standing but have a split leader or a cracked major limb. One company might state it needs immediate removal, while another might recommend pruning and monitoring if the structure permits it. There is no universal response. What matters is that the business can describe why it is advising one course over another.
Pay attention to safety practices on site
Safety is easy to market and harder to practice. When a tree service arrives, the way they established informs you a lot. Cones, ropes, spotters, helmets, eye defense, and controlled work zones are not overkill. They are fundamental professionalism. If the team seems casual about where branches fall, where workers stand, or how they protect neighboring home, the threat is not theoretical.
This matters even more when the job involves tree removal near a house, garage, fence, or power service. Good teams do not simply cut and hope. They make directional cuts, utilize rigging to lower heavy areas, and keep the work area clear. They likewise know when conditions are too bad to continue safely. Wet ground, high wind, lightning danger, and covert decay can alter the task in a hurry.
You ought to likewise ask how they handle energies. A tree favoring electrical lines is not a regular pruning job, and it needs to never ever be treated like one. Reliable companies understand when to stop and bring in the energy business or a specialized crew. If somebody bluffs their way through that discussion, take it seriously. A low price is never ever worth a fire danger or electrocution risk.
Get clear about devices and cleanup
Equipment is not everything, but it matters. A business that owns or regularly utilizes the right equipment can normally work faster, safer, and with less damage to the lawn. That might imply a chipper, stump mill, container truck, skid steer, or climbing up equipment suited to the tree and website conditions. For larger tasks, the distinction in between a completely geared up team and a bare-bones one can be hours of labor and a lot of unneeded pressure on the landscape.
Stump grinding is a good example. Some house owners presume stump removal is included in tree removal, just to learn later that the stump will sit there unless they pay additional. That is not inherently a problem, but it should be discussed clearly before work begins. If you desire the stump gone, ask what depth they grind to, how much particles they leave, and whether the location can be backfilled with soil or mulch afterward. A shallow grind can leave a stump that resprouts or interferes with lawn care. An appropriate stump grinding service normally minimizes that headache significantly.
Cleanup should have the same attention. A great crew will not leave stacks of brush, chunks of trunk, or sawdust scattered across the backyard unless that became part of the agreement. If the work is near a driveway, patio area, or street, ask how they manage debris movement and surface area defense. Some business consist of raking and haul-away. Others are more restricted. Neither is wrong, however it needs to be understood before the saw starts.
Compare estimates for compound, not simply price
The least expensive quote often looks attractive till the details come into view. One company may be pricing estimate just the cut, while another includes transporting, stump grinding, insurance coverage, and clean-up. Another might have seen more risk and priced appropriately. That does not automatically indicate the higher price quote is inflated.
When comparing bids, read for specifics. A useful quote normally determines the tree or trees in concern, describes whether the work is removal, trimming, pruning, nonessential removal, or stump grinding, and explains what debris handling is consisted of. If the quote is unclear enough to fit any job, it is not a real comparison.
A mindful property owner ought to also ask about surprise expenses. Will the crew charge additional if the tree is more hollow than anticipated? Is access to the yard narrow enough to require hand carrying debris? Does the business charge for transporting logs independently? Are there fees for emergency situation reaction after a storm? These are not traps, they are common factors that alter the last invoice.
The point is not to discover the most affordable number. It is to find the very best worth for the actual work being done. A tree service that saves money by skipping cleanup, rushing the cut, or ignoring danger may wind up costing more in repairs, labor, or future damage.
Ask how they handle evaluation and recommendations
Good tree work begins before the saw begins. A thoughtful business must have the ability to examine a tree and describe what they see. They may explain co-dominant stems, included bark, decay, deadwood, root disruption, or indications of tension that are not obvious from the street. They should likewise be able to distinguish between cosmetic issues and genuine structural problems.
This is where tree trimming typically gets oversold. Not every uncomfortable limb needs to come off. A small amount of selective pruning might enhance the tree's health and appearance without overcorrecting it. At the very same time, some trees are just beyond saving. A mature trunk with significant decay or a split root flare is not something that can be repaired with a lighter touch. A credible arborist will be honest about that.
If you are getting numerous opinions, listen for consistency in the reasoning, not similar phrasing. One company may favor removal because the tree is too close to the house. Consider responsiveness, scheduling, and communication
When a tree is threatening residential or commercial property or gain access to, responsiveness matters almost as much as technical ability. A company that returns calls promptly, shows up when they state they will, and describes hold-ups clearly is usually simpler to work with throughout the task. That matters on both routine and urgent work.
Storm season often separates the arranged teams from the disorderly ones. After a heavy wind event, every tree service in the location might be supported. The better companies still interact plainly about timing, triage, and what counts as emergency work. If a company assures instant service for each issue without asking any concerns, that can be an indication they are overselling. Real emergencies get prioritized. Cosmetic work waits.
Communication also matters after the estimate. Do they send out the quote in composing? Do they clarify whether authorizations are required? Do they discuss gain access to gates, animals, parked vehicles, underground sprinklers, or energy markings? The very best teams do not deal with those details as problems. They treat them as part of the job.
Think about long-term residential or commercial property impact, not only the tree itself
A tree service is not simply changing the tree. It is altering the lawn. Roots, shade, drainage, and sunlight all shift after tree removal or heavy pruning. This is specifically true when large trees come down. Suddenly, a lawn may get more sun and more heat stress. A foundation that used to stay shaded might dry differently. A surrounding tree may lose wind defense and become more exposed.
That is why stump grinding and website remediation should have conversation before work starts. If the stump remains low and stable, perhaps that is great for a while. If the area requires to end up being yard again, the grind depth and backfill strategy matter. If the root system is substantial, you may need to anticipate sinkage or irregular settlement in the months that follow. A good tree service will not assure a perfectly undetectable finish where reality does not enable it.
The same judgment uses to tree trimming. A crown reduction can minimize weight and improve clearance, however excessive pruning simultaneously can surprise the tree or make the canopy appearance abnormal. There is a balance between security, visual appeals, and plant health. The best company aspects that stabilize rather of cutting to impress the eye from the curb.

What great tree work looks like after the crew leaves
The finest tree service tasks typically look almost invisible to a casual passerby, and that is usually an excellent sign. The canopy looks balanced. The removal site is clean. The stump is ground to a level that matches the plan. The driveway is free of ruts, the lawn is not wrecked beyond what the work needed, and there are not a surprise branches hiding in the flower bed.
You needs to also notice what is not there. There need to not be fresh gouges in siding, shredded fencing, oil spots from equipment, or limbs dropped where they might have been controlled. There ought to not be vague promises about returning later to complete cleanup. A professional task ends with the residential or commercial property in usable condition.
